Financial Statement Analysis

A profound understanding of your business's performance hinges on a meticulous examination of the Profit & Loss (P&L) statement. This crucial document provides a snapshot of your revenues, expenses, and ultimately, profitability. By scrutinizing the components of the P&L, you can uncover valuable insights that empower you to make informed decisions about your business's path forward.

  • Delve into revenue channels and highlight leading contributors
  • Scrutinize expenses to pinpoint cost-saving opportunities
  • Monitor earnings fluctuations to detect recurring patterns

Delving into PNL Explained: Key Metrics and Interpretation

Profit and Loss (PNL) is a vital financial metric used to gauge the performance of an investment or trading approach. It represents the difference between the total income generated and the expenses incurred over a specific period. Calculating PNL involves carefully tracking all positive and outflow cash movements. A positive PNL indicates profit, while a negative PNL signifies loss.

  • Key Metrics: To fully understand PNL, it's essential to examine several key metrics. These include gross profit, which measures the difference between revenue and the direct costs of manufacturing goods or services. Operating income reflects the profitability of core business activities. Net income, often referred to as the bottom line, represents the final profit after all expenses are accounted for.
  • Interpretation: Interpreting PNL data requires a comprehensive evaluation. Traders and investors should consider factors such as market trends, competition, and the broad economic climate. By analyzing PNL trends over time, analysts can gain valuable insights into the performance of their strategies and make informed decisions for the future.
